A new study carried out in the USA amongst 1,000 adults aged 18-45 suggests that there is a strong correlation between negative experiences of PE at school and the attitudes to physical activity in later life.

Results suggest that a person's memory of PE has 'some degree of influence on their self-perception and the degree of their sedentariness', according to study author Dr Panteleimon Ekkekakis, from Iowa State University. The scientists wrote: 'If improvements in PE experiences could inspire even small increases (in physical activity), millions could derive additional health benefits.'   Read the full article here
